Hi. Just bought an HP Pavilion Laptop. My old laptop (Acer-still alive but terminally slow) had Outlook for email which I found easy to use, and has all my email buddies addresses in its directory, and folders containing old emails I wish to keep. I am now using Virgin Media email,via their website, which is not so easy to use. How can I get my new comp to accept Outlook and store all my old emails, folders etc? Much obliged for any advice.

BTW I purchased Microsoft Office Home and Student, but this didn't include Outlook 2010,which is available on Home and Business and Professional.

Well, if you had Outlook on your old machine and you have the disks, you could install it on your new machine. Or you could download and install Windows Live Mail, which is free. http://www.microsoft....072A1C&displaylang=en
